
CISA Releases Seventeen Industrial Control Systems Advisories
CISA Releases Seventeen Industrial Control Systems Advisories
Apple Releases Security Updates for Multiple Products
Microsoft Releases May 2024 Security Updates
Citrix Releases Security Updates for XenServer and Citrix Hypervisor